The Key To Jordan Love’s Newfound Confidence

Photo Credit: Mark Hoffman via USA TODAY Sports

For the fourth week in a row, we can say that Jordan Love had the best game of his career. From a commanding presence against the Pittsburgh Steelers to a standout display against the Los Angeles Chargers’ defense, Love continued his stellar run with exceptional performances against the Detroit Lions and the reigning Super Bowl Champion Kansas City Chiefs.

Love’s streak isn’t just a matter of chance; it’s a testament to his growing confidence and poise on the field. Week after week, Love exudes a sense of command, expertly navigating through his progressions with veteran-like precision. Love is making the correct decisions under pressure, but his discernible improvement in accuracy on short-to-medium throws has set him apart.

Love’s impact extends beyond his physical prowess. Notably, he has showcased a cerebral approach at the line of scrimmage. Matt LaFleur has granted Love the freedom to call audibles and change plays at the line of scrimmage. By empowering Love, LaFleur highlights his quarterback’s adeptness at deciphering opposing defenses. That allows him to make real-time adjustments that maximize the effectiveness of each play against the coverage opponents present him.

Love has made decisions under pressure with aplomb. His accuracy on short-to-medium throws has seen a marked improvement, and his passes exhibit a newfound crispness and precision. Love’s heightened accuracy amplifies the efficiency of the Green Bay Packers’ passing game and gives his receivers an enhanced opportunity to capitalize on yards after the catch.

Love did a great job using his hard count to draw out information on where Kansas City’s defense would likely generate pressure. By doing that, he allowed himself to preemptively identify potential blitzes and adjust his positioning within the pocket.

Green Bay’s stalwart offensive line has bolstered Love’s exceptional performances. PFF ranks them among the top-five pass-blocking fronts in the league. Great pass protection ensures that Love steps onto the field with the confidence that he has the luxury of time to navigate his reads meticulously. The efficiency of Green Bay’s offensive line fortifies the pocket and catalyzes Love’s heightened confidence and poise. A quarterback’s trust in the protection his offensive line provides is invaluable, and it allows Love the mental bandwidth to focus on dissecting opposing defenses and delivering precise throws.

A subtle yet crucial factor contributing to Love’s surge in confidence lies in the trust LaFleur has placed in him to take on more control of the offense at the line of scrimmage. This often-overlooked aspect of Love’s development carries profound implications for the young quarterback. The empowerment bestowed upon Love, allowing him to orchestrate adjustments and audibles, reflects the growing synergy between quarterback and coach and serves as a testament to LaFleur’s faith in Love’s football acumen.

For a rising star like Love, the knowledge that his accomplished head coach believes in his ability to make real-time decisions adds an extra layer of assurance. That trust undoubtedly lightens the mental load on Love, fostering an environment where he can approach each play with a heightened sense of self-assuredness.

The transformation in Love’s performance is not a solo act. It’s a collaborative effort that extends to the burgeoning prowess of Green Bay’s receiving corps. The recent surge in the receiver room has undeniably played a pivotal role in Love’s elevated play. Christian Watson has emerged as a standout performer in the past two weeks, showcasing impressive skills and a newfound ability to excel in contested catches. Jayden Reed‘s impact resonates in the passing game and as a multifaceted contributor in the running game. Romeo Doubs continues to solidify his chemistry with Love. And Dontayvion Wicks keeps finding ways to get open.

Notably, what sets this unit apart is their enhanced ability to read coverages. It’s not just about running the assigned routes; these receivers have honed their instincts to decipher the nuances of the defense, whether facing man or zone coverage. Their ability to adjust their routes based on the defensive presentation adds a layer of sophistication to Green Bay’s offense.

Green Bay’s offense is hitting its stride just in time for a playoff push. Jordan Love’s recent performances and improvements in the offensive line and receiving corps indicate he can win big games. The Packers have found a winning formula over the last four games and are building momentum at a crucial moment. The pieces are falling into place. A postseason berth looks increasingly likely if they can maintain this level of play.
